Reddit's prominence as a training ground for AI models means it's an important place for brands to contribute to the conversation, as Google's AI models view commentary on Reddit as more reliably authentic and trustworthy.
Reddit moderators are struggling under the deluge of AI-generated content, making it hard to distinguish between automated accounts and genuine users.
Health and wellness brands are now strictly prohibited from targeting and attributing audiences on Meta based on conversion events, pushing advertisers to consider platforms like Reddit.
The increasing dominance of brand names over individual writers signifies a shift in how access and prominence are perceived in media.
